About this banknote

The 100 hwan banknote from South Korea was issued in 1956. It was printed by the Korea Minting and Security Printing Corporation. Specific details about the series and issuing authority are not provided.

The front side of the note features a portrait of an elder man in traditional attire. The back side shows an archway with trees and a mountainous landscape in the background. This banknote is dark green, measuring 156 x 66 mm, and is catalogued as Pick number 19c.
